About Kodiak Cave:
Kodiak Cave’s mission is to end hunger on our campus by providing nourishing meals, education and resources to our community. It currently operates as a "choice pantry", meaning guests will be able to pick the food from the cross-cultural items that best meets their needs. This gives guests dignity as well as comfort because they can choose from items that they are familiar with. It also helps reduce food waste.

The Kodiak Cave is open for walk-ins, as well as scheduled curbside pick-ups and weekly deliveries when available. We also offer virtual cooking classes for students to help educate them on nutrition, further reducing waste, and saving money.
